All the little upgrades definitely add up to a major update.

This is definitely not Live 8. I am curious though about what future tweaks they have in store for Live 9. It seems like the recording into armed blank slots in Session View is a biggie. It seems like it disrupts a lot of people's flow, yet I can see why it works the way it does (single button for making clips is pretty bad ass)

But from small workflow upgrades, midi editing functionality, an overhauled browser with new form of organization. Improved Drum Rack control. Session automation record. Their constant efforts, version by version to upgrade their Compressors and EQ. The convert to midi feature may be a brand new feature, but it is small stuff in the grand scheme.

I don't know if 8 was a huge update from 7, I mean, yeah, new instruments and fx, but what about the actual program itself? 9 is pretty crazy.

As we weren't on the development team, I couldn't speculate. But to incorporate a basic midi controller that has viewer window that accesses a basic folder structure and python/max4live integration, a ground up rebuild technically wasn't necessary. People have been doing this all along with their controllers and python could have easily directed a visual display to a folder structure. The necessity of the rebuild appears from live wanting to simplify their organization mechanics more than anything. It appears to be overall a work flow upgrade more than anything. Honestly my benefit I have found in live 9 trial is from reduced time sifting through samples. Haven't tried any VSTs though on this computer yet though, so it remains to see how long the honeymoon lasts.
